Limiting Beliefs  Causes of disease  Severity disease  Treatment effectiveness  Self-image and self-respect Stress Stress may stimulate hormones that interact with drugs and disrupt metabolic control. Stress-induced emotions can disrupt a person’s relationships and routines, and affect disease management. A patient’s emotional needs and problems are important components of health management. Control Stress Forever Depression In Therapeutic Coaching, depression is seen as a healthy response to an unhealthy environment. Often the underlying issue is guilt. Depressive guilt results from:  abuse, betrayal or abandonment (violating trust, for example betraying a partner)  relationship transferences (mistaking one person for another, e.g. perceiving a partner or ex-partner as an abandoned child). Depression may make it harder to follow medical treatment. Treatment for depression helps people manage disease, for both survival and quality of life.
